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| brown-throated conure | Serotine |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(สัตว์) | Animalia (สัตว์) |
| Phylum same | Chordata (สัตว์มีแกนสันหลัง) | Chordata (สัตว์มีแกนสันหลัง) |
| Class | Aves (นก) | Mammalia (สัตว์เลี้ยงลูกด้วยน้ำนม) |
| Order | Psittaciformes (อันดับนกแก้ว) | Chiroptera (ค้างคาว) |
| Family | Psittacidae (True Parrots) | Vespertilionidae |
| Genus | Aratinga | Eptesicus |
| Species | Aratinga pertinax | Eptesicus serotinus |
